Strategic Considerations and Limitations

While this asset is powerful, a professional brand designer knows that context is everything. There are scenarios where using Merry Christmas in Greek SVG requires careful consideration. For formal corporate branding or luxury minimalist brands, this illustration might feel too ornate or culturally specific if it does not align with the core identity. Additionally, avoid placing it on very small labels where fine details may become blurry or indistinguishable when printed.

Crowded product packaging is another area of caution. If your label is already dense with ingredient lists, nutritional facts, and legal disclaimers, adding a complex illustration can disrupt the visual hierarchy. In these cases, the decoration competes with important text, reducing legibility. Furthermore, test the asset against low-contrast backgrounds. Dark colors may disappear on dark packaging, and light colors may vanish on white surfaces. Always ensure there is sufficient contrast to maintain visibility.
